Alex Burey announces new EP, shares ‘Come Over’

South Londoner is readying a run of shows this May.

Alex Burey has released a sweet, stately track from his forthcoming second EP, ‘Family Stone’.

‘Come Over’ is the first song to be taken from the South Londoner’s new release, due out 13th June via Plling Recordings. It follows on from the 19-year-old’s ‘Inside World’ debut, which introduced the newcomer’s smoke-lined, late-night recordings.

Self-produced, the new EP was mixed by Neil Comber. ‘Come Over’ is a stargazing lead, like a lone stranger setting off into the night by its own accord.

Burey’s next headline show is at London Fields Brewery, 28th May. He’s also playing this year’s showcase fests, with support dates on Soak’s UK tour to follow.
